Rara Lupus

JULIE FROST

“Ladieees and gentlemeeen! Step right up and see a lady werewolf transform right before your horrified eyes!”

My blower’s job was to get the marks’ attention, and Prentiss was in fine voice standing outside the “Star Attraction” tent. His bright red coat and fancy cane with the gilded skull handle stood in stark contrast to the dusty surroundings, and his waxed mustache and dark eyebrows bristled as he extolled my dubious virtues. He had kind eyes, though most others never got to see that side of him.

I huffed out a sigh and spoke to the doomed sheep tethered beside me inside the wheeled cage. “Do you think he ever gets tired of this? Because I surely do.” Of course, the sheep wouldn’t have time to get tired of it. Usually we used a chicken, but there was a good crowd tonight, and they’d paid the extra two bits to see me, so they got the added thrill of the sheep.

“Not for the faint of heart or delicate of constitution!” he continued as people from the midsized Eastern Utah mining town and its environs trooped in to fill the seats and stare in aghast fascination, like I was some kind of exotic animal. I supposed I was. I sat demurely in a wooden chair, clad in a tear-away brown gingham pioneer dress with three-quarter length sleeves. My feet were bare beneath the floor-length skirt, and I wore no undergarments, but the audience didn’t need to know that.

People in places like this didn’t get much entertainment, but the booming mines were a source of vast wealth, giving them money to burn when amusements such as us rolled in. Most of them wore simple homespun or cowboy clothing, with a few gamblers, whores, and dandies sprinkled here and there. A dark-eyed vaquero with long black hair on the front row caught my eye—he gazed intently at me, but with none of the revolted curiosity of the others.

He smelled strange. Almost wolfish, but not quite. Other werewolves had a wild and bloody odor about them, untamed fur and fang and claw under a veneer of skin, ready to burst forth at any moment, and especially savage under a full moon. I had that lust myself, always lurking inside, which was why I lived in a cage even when it wasn’t showtime. My normal quarters consisted of a trailer much like everyone else’s—only barred and reinforced.

This man was different. Restrained. Controlled. Before I could pick it apart, the last seat was occupied, and Prentiss came in and resumed his spiel. “I have here a bottle of liquid wolfsbane.” He pointed dramatically at a large and elaborate perfume atomizer, sitting on a table outside the cage. “When I spray our Channie with it, she will triple in mass to a pony-sized wolf.”

Several people oohed and ahhed, but there were always scoffers. Someone snorted loudly. Prentiss scooped up the atomizer and held it aloft. “I realize this is hard to accept, but I promise…you will believe!”
